OnePlus Nord 5 Set To Launch In India on July 8

OnePlus Nord 5: Setting a New Mid-Range Benchmark with Flagship-Grade Features

New Delhi, India – June 28, 2025 – OnePlus is poised to disrupt the competitive mid-range smartphone market with the highly anticipated launch of the OnePlus Nord 5 on July 8, 2025, at 2:00 PM IST. This new iteration in the popular Nord series, alongside the more accessible OnePlus Nord CE 5 and the OnePlus Buds 4, promises significant upgrades, particularly in performance, camera capabilities, and overall user experience. Positioned as a performance-centric device, the Nord 5 aims to redefine expectations for its price segment.

Initial teasers and leaked information suggest the OnePlus Nord 5 will hit the Indian market with an expected price tag of between ₹30,000 and ₹35,000 for its base variant (likely 8GB RAM + 256GB storage), with higher configurations potentially reaching around ₹36,000. It will be available for purchase through Amazon India and OnePlus’s official online store.

Powerhouse Performance with Snapdragon 8s Gen 3

At the heart of the OnePlus Nord 5 lies the formidable Qualcomm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 chipset. This “older-gen flagship-grade” processor is a significant upgrade from its predecessor, promising a substantial leap in everyday speed, gaming capabilities, and overall efficiency. To ensure sustained performance, especially during intense gaming sessions, the Nord 5 will feature a massive 7,300 mm² vapour chamber cooling system along with flagship-grade graphene thermals (identical to those used in the OnePlus 13 series). This advanced cooling solution is expected to enable smooth 144FPS gaming in titles like Call of Duty Mobile and Battlegrounds Mobile India (BGMI) for extended periods.

The device is expected to come with ample LPDDR5X RAM options, including 8GB and 12GB, paired with UFS 3.2 storage for faster data processing and improved battery life. It will run on Android 15 out of the box, customized with OnePlus’s signature OxygenOS 15.

A Visual Feast: Display and Design

The OnePlus Nord 5 is tipped to feature a larger and more immersive 6.83-inch flat OLED display with a sharp 1.5K resolution (1277 x 2800 pixels) and a buttery-smooth 120Hz refresh rate. This combination promises vibrant colors, deep blacks, and incredibly fluid visuals, making it ideal for multimedia consumption, gaming, and daily scrolling. An in-display fingerprint sensor is also expected, contributing to a clean and modern front aesthetic.

Design-wise, the Nord 5 is rumored to largely mirror the China-exclusive OnePlus Ace 5 Racing Edition, suggesting a simpler aesthetic. It is expected to ditch the metal frame for a glass back panel, offering a premium feel while likely contributing to a lighter build. With an anticipated thickness of around 8.1mm and a weight of 211 grams, it aims for a sleek profile. The classic Alert Slider key may be replaced with a customizable “Plus key” on the right edge. The device is also expected to come with an IP65 rating for dust and splash resistance, offering a degree of durability against everyday elements. Color options are tipped to include Dry Ice, Marble Sands, and Phantom Grey.

Camera Revolution: Flagship Sensors for Mid-Range

One of the most exciting upgrades in the OnePlus Nord 5 is in its camera department, aiming to address a traditional “weakness” of the Nord series. Contrary to earlier rumors, OnePlus has confirmed that the Nord 5 will feature a dual 50MP “Ultra-Clear” camera system on both the front and rear, promising “best-in-class clarity and natural-looking colors even in low-light.”

The rear setup will be headlined by a 50MP Sony LYT-700 primary sensor with OIS (Optical Image Stabilization). This is a sensor previously seen in higher-end OnePlus 13 series devices, indicating a significant jump in imaging capabilities for the Nord lineup. It will be complemented by an 8MP ultra-wide lens with a 116-degree field of view.

For selfies and video calls, the Nord 5 will sport a powerful 50MP Samsung JN5 selfie camera with hardware autofocus. This is a setup more commonly found in premium flagship devices, ensuring consistently sharp and well-lit selfies even in challenging lighting conditions. Both the front and rear cameras will support 4K video recording at 60fps, making it a compelling option for content creators and vloggers. Additionally, OnePlus is introducing a new LivePhoto feature with Ultra HDR, capturing three-second motion images (1.5 seconds before and after the shutter press) with an Ultra HDR cover photo.

Other Notable Features and Connectivity

The OnePlus Nord 5 is expected to pack a substantial battery, with reports varying between 5,200 mAh and a massive 7,000 mAh unit. Regardless of the final capacity, it will support fast charging, either 80W SuperVOOC or 100W fast wired charging, ensuring minimal downtime.

Connectivity options will include 5G, Wi-Fi 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ac/6 (or even Wi-Fi 7), Bluetooth v5.3 (with support for aptX HD, LDAC, and LHDC), NFC, and comprehensive GPS support (dual-band A-G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, Beidou, NavIC). It will also feature dual stereo speakers for an enhanced audio experience.
